spec/generators/site_generator_spec.rb in taza-2.1.0 vs spec/generators/site_generator_spec.rb in taza-3.0.0
- old
+ new
@@ -3,11 +3,11 @@
describe Taza::SiteGenerator do
context "taza site foo_site" do
context "creates" do
let(:subject) { Taza::SiteGenerator.new(['foo_site']) }
- let(:output) { capture(:stdout) { subject.site } }
+ let(:output) { capture_stdout { subject.site } }
it 'foo_site.rb' do
expect(output).to include('lib/sites/foo_site.rb')
expect(File.exists?('lib/sites/foo_site.rb')).to be true
end
@@ -36,10 +36,10 @@
expect(output).to include("config/foo_site.yml")
expect(File.exists?('config/foo_site.yml')).to be true
end
it 'does not overwrite existing site' do
- capture(:stdout) { Taza::SiteGenerator.new(['foo_site']).site }
+ capture_stdout { Taza::SiteGenerator.new(['foo_site']).site }
expect(output).to include(*["identical", "exist"])
end
it "generates a site that can uses the block given in new" do
skip 'will have to fix this later'